- 1、本文档共33页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
2-1网络模型分析
网络中的通信是指在不同系统中的实体之间的通信。所谓实体,是指任何可发送或接收信息的硬件或软件进程,包括终端、应用软件、通信进程等。 通信双方在通信时需要遵循的一组规则和约定就是协议。协议主要由语法、语义和同步三部分组成。语法规定通信双方“如何讲”,即确定数据与控制信息的结构或格式;语义规定通信双方准备“讲什么”,即需要发出何种控制信息,完成何种动作以及做出何种响应;同步是对事件实现顺序的详细说明,是广义的同步。 两个系统中实体间的通信是一个十分复杂的过程,为了减少协议设计和调试过程的复杂性,大多数网络的实现都按层次的方式来组织,每一层完成一定的功能,每一层又都建立在它的下层之上。不同的网络,其层的数量、各层的名字、内容和功能不尽相同,然而在所有的网络中,每一层都是通过层间接口向上一层提供一定的服务,而把这种服务是如何实现的细节对上层加以屏蔽。 每相邻两层间交界处称为接口,同一系统相邻两层的实体进行交互的地方,称为服务访问点 SAP Service Access Point ,它实际上是一个逻辑接口。 服务类型: 面向连接服务类似电话系统服务模式。每一次完整的数据传输都必须经过建立连接、数据传输和终止连接三个过程。“有序” 无连接服务类似邮政系统服务模式。其中每个报文带有完整的目的地址,每个报文在系统中独立传送。无连接服务不能保证报文到达的先后顺序,不保证报文传输的可靠性。 在计算机网络中,可靠性一般通过确认和重传机制实现。大多数面向连接服务都支持确认重传机制,但确认和重传将带来额外的延迟。有些对可靠性要求不高的面向连接服务(如数字电话网)不支持重传。 协议的分层结构图 协议与服务: 服务是指某一层向它上一层提供的一组原语(操作),服务定义了该层打算代表其用户执行哪些操作,但是它并不涉及如何实现这些操作。 协议是一组规则,用来规定同一层上的对等实体之间所交换的消息或者分组的格式和含义。这些实体利用协议来实现它们的服务定义,它们可以自由改变协议,但是不能改变服务。 协议的实现保证了能够向上一层提供服务。本层的服务用户只能看见服务而无法看见下面的协议。下面的协议对上面的服务用户是透明的。 协议是“水平的”,即协议是控制对等实体之间通信的规则。 服务是“垂直的”,即服务是由下层向上层通过层间接口提供的。 协议必须将各种不利的条件事先都估计到,而不能假定一切情况都是很理想和很顺利的。 必须非常仔细地检查所设计协议能否应付所有的不利情况。 应当注意:事实上难免有极个别的不利情况在设计协议时并没有预计到。在出现这种情况时,协议就会失败。因此实际上协议往往只能应付绝大多数的不利情况。 分层的好处 各层之间是独立的。 灵活性好。 结构上可分割开。 易于实现和维护。 能促进标准化工作。 注意:分层数目要适当。若层数太少,就会使每一层的协议太复杂;层数太多又会在描述和综合各层功能的系统工程任务时遇到较多的困难。 计算机网络的体系结构 计算机网络的体系结构 architecture 是计算机网络的各层及其协议的集合。 体系结构就是这个计算机网络及其部件所应完成的功能的精确定义。 实现 implementation 是遵循这种体系结构的前提下用何种硬件或软件完成这些功能的问题。 体系结构是抽象的,而实现则是具体的,是真正在运行的计算机硬件和软件。 两种国际标准 TCP/IP 是四层的体系结构:应用层、运输层、网际层和网络接口层。 最下面的网络接口层并没有具体内容。 因此往往采取折中的办法,即综合 OSI 和 TCP/IP 的优点,采用一种只有五层协议的体系结构 。 计算机 1 向计算机 2 发送数据 应用层主要功能: 邮件服务; 文件传输与访问; 远程登录; 访问万维网; Figure 2.16 任务小结 2.2.3 各层小结 提供可靠的进程到进程的报文传输和错误恢复 应用层 传输层 网络层 数据链路层 物理层 将比特组织成帧;提供跳到跳的传输 允许访问网络资源 将分组从源端转移到目的端;提供网络互联 通过介质传送比特流;提供机械及电气规格说明 3.3 OSI 模型 国际标准化组织ISO International Standard Organization 在 1977 年成立一个分委员会来专门研究网络通信的体系结构问题, 并提出了开放系统互连OSI Open System Interconnection 参考模型, 它是一个定义异构计算机连接标准的框架结构。 所谓“开放”是指: 任何两个系统只要遵守参考模型和有关标准, 都能实现互连。OSI参考模型采用了层次化结构, 共分成七层。 * 《计算机网络与安全》 周子琛 * * McGraw-Hill The McGraw-Hill Compani
您可能关注的文档
- 2 我用残损的手掌分析.ppt
- 2--4图形的放大与缩小重点.ppt
- 2-(1-2)功动能定理重点.ppt
- 2-1-2分离规律试验02重点.ppt
- 2-1-3分离规律在实践中的应用重点.ppt
- 2-1.3耳和听觉(第一课时)分析.ppt
- 2-10实验七多功能输入端子功能测定重点.ppt
- 2-1-2受精作用分析.ppt
- 2-1、生物学是探索生命的科学重点.ppt
- 2-1哲学的基本问题(共26张)重点.ppt
- 2024年安徽省滁州市明光市司巷乡招聘社区工作者真题及完整答案详解1套.docx
- 2024年安徽省滁州市明光市司巷乡招聘社区工作者真题及答案详解1套.docx
- 2024年安徽省滁州市明光市司巷乡招聘社区工作者真题及答案详解一套.docx
- 2024年安徽省滁州市明光市古沛镇招聘社区工作者真题及答案详解1套.docx
- 2024年安徽省滁州市明光市古沛镇招聘社区工作者真题带答案详解.docx
- 2024年安徽省滁州市明光市古沛镇招聘社区工作者真题及参考答案详解.docx
- 2024年安徽省滁州市明光市城西街道招聘社区工作者真题及参考答案详解1套.docx
- 2024年安徽省滁州市明光市三界镇招聘社区工作者真题含答案详解.docx
- 2024年安徽省滁州市明光市三界镇招聘社区工作者真题及完整答案详解1套.docx
- 2024年安徽省滁州市明光市古沛镇招聘社区工作者真题及参考答案详解一套.docx
文档评论(0)